+/**
+ * Classes which implement this interface provide a method
+ * that deals with events generated in the CTabFolder.
+ * <p>
+ * After creating an instance of a class that :
+ * this interface it can be added to a CTabFolder using the
+ * <code>addCTabFolderListener</code> method and removed using
+ * the <code>removeCTabFolderListener</code> method. When a
+ * tab item is closed, the itemClosed method will be invoked.
+ * </p>
+ *
+ * @see CTabFolderEvent
+ */
+public interface CTabFolderListener : DWTEventListener {
+
+    /**
+     * Sent when the user clicks on the close button of an item in the CTabFolder.  The item being closed is specified
+     * in the event.item field. Setting the event.doit field to false will stop the CTabItem from closing. 
+     * When the CTabItem is closed, it is disposed.  The contents of the CTabItem (see CTabItem.setControl) will be 
+     * made not visible when the CTabItem is closed.
+     * 
+     * @param event an event indicating the item being closed
+     * 
+     * @see CTabItem#setControl
+     */
+    public void itemClosed (CTabFolderEvent event);
+}
